Страница 10: ...nnector is in place it establishes an electronic link between the pins which enables the function being controlled by the jumper If the connector is removed the electronic link is broken and the function is disabled JUMPER BLOCK Jumpers are used to set the DVD R RW drive mode on the IDE interface 1 2 3 CSEL SLAVE MASTER ...

Страница 15: ...prohibit command has been received from the computer the disc tray will not be ejected even if the Load Eject button is pressed Emergency Eject The procedure described below can be used to remove a disc from the DVD R RW drive if the Load Eject button is disabled by software or a power failure occurs 1 Turn off the power to the computer installed the DVD R RW drive 2 The disc that is inside may st...
